Why troubleshooting guide matters on the Crown 4
Weak vapour usually means a depleted coil or a low charge state.

A burnt note almost always indicates the coil needs replacing.
Reference specification
| Item | Value |
|---|---|
| Model | Crown 4 |
| Brand | Al Fakher |
| Category | Vape Devices |
| Battery | 1300 mAh |
| Output range | 12-80 W |
| Capacity | 6.0 ml |
| Charging | USB-C 2A |
| Coil options | 0.4 / 0.6 ohm |
| Carton quantity | 50 units |
No draw at all is typically an airflow or connection issue rather than a battery failure.

Frequently asked questions
What is the most common Crown 4 support issue?
Coil life complaints lead, and most are resolved by priming correctly and avoiding chain draws.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
